About

Yoichi Saito is a scholar working on Immunology, Oncology and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Yoichi Saito has authored 35 papers receiving a total of 1.4k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 21 papers in Immunology, 11 papers in Oncology and 5 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Yoichi Saito’s work include Immune cells in cancer (16 papers), Immune Cell Function and Interaction (13 papers) and Cancer Immunotherapy and Biomarkers (7 papers). Yoichi Saito is often cited by papers focused on Immune cells in cancer (16 papers), Immune Cell Function and Interaction (13 papers) and Cancer Immunotherapy and Biomarkers (7 papers). Yoichi Saito collaborates with scholars based in Japan and China. Yoichi Saito's co-authors include Yoshihiro Komohara, Motohiro Takeya, Koji Ohnishi, Yukio Fujiwara, Hasita Horlad, Osamu Matsuo, Michihisa Jougasaki, Naritsugu Sakaino, Masashi Mukoyama and Mitsuro Kurose and has published in prestigious journals such as Circulation, Blood and Cancer Research.
